☀️ Tips to stay cool during the hot weather ☀️

With high temperatures today and tomorrow, it's important to take care of yourself, your family and your home. Here are some simple tips to help you stay safe and comfortable during the hot weather:

🏠 Keep your home cool • Close curtains, blinds and windows on sunny sides of your home during the day. • Open windows in the evening and overnight when temperatures drop.

💧 Stay hydrated • Drink plenty of water throughout the day, even if you don't feel thirsty. • Try to limit alcohol, caffeine and sugary drinks, which can contribute to dehydration.

👕 Dress for the weather • Wear loose-fitting, light-coloured clothing made from breathable fabrics such as cotton. • Use sunscreen, sunglasses and a hat when outdoors.

🌳 Avoid the hottest part of the day • Stay in the shade where possible. • Limit strenuous activity between 11am and 3pm when temperatures and UV levels are highest.

🤝 Look out for others • Check in on older neighbours, relatives and anyone who may be vulnerable to the heat. • Make sure children, vulnerable adults and pets have access to cool spaces and plenty of fluids.

⚠️ Know the signs of heat exhaustion • Symptoms can include dizziness, headaches, excessive sweating, nausea and feeling weak. Move to a cool place, drink water and seek medical advice if symptoms worsen or do not improve.

New affordable homes in Brislington! 🏘

We’re delighted to offer new affordable family homes at the Flowers Hill Grange development in Brislington.😁

The high quality, comfortable homes have been built by Bellway and designed for sustainable, energy efficient family living. They are close to transport links, schools, local shops and schools so ideal for family living. 🏫

The first four homes – one three-bed at Social Rent plus one three-bed and two, two-beds through Shared Ownership - are available soon. There will be a further 34 affordable homes at Flowers Hills Grange available in the next few months.

Anti-social Awareness Week 2026 maybe coming to an end today, Sunday 5 July but ASB takes place every day.

At Brighter Places we are here to help you.

Our front line staff are trained to support anyone affected and will put you in touch with our ASB team who are experts in getting to the heart of the matter. They take a personal approach to fully understand any issue so we can offer the right support and take the right action.

They will investigate your complaint, contact those involved and agree a plan of action. They can also give you advice and practical support. All conversations are confidential.

What is ASB and what isn't it?

ASB covers a variety of things such as:

- excessive noise
- rowdy or threatening behaviour
- drug dealing
- targeting someone for their race, colour, sexuality, disability or faith

ASB isn’t things like:

- noise from children playing
- personal differences
- family disputes
overgrown gardens
